What are the key differences between ISO 27002:2022 and ISO/IEC 27011:2024?

ISO 27002:2022 has 94 controls across its framework, while ISO/IEC 27011:2024 covers 44 controls. Direct mapping analysis identifies 17 overlapping controls (18% coverage). The frameworks diverge most significantly in Organizational controls – ISO 27002:2022, where 30 ISO 27002:2022 controls have no direct ISO/IEC 27011:2024 equivalent.

How many controls map between ISO 27002:2022 and ISO/IEC 27011:2024?

Of 94 total ISO 27002:2022 controls, 17 map directly to ISO/IEC 27011:2024 controls — representing 18% coverage. The remaining 77 controls represent compliance gaps requiring additional documentation or compensating controls to satisfy both frameworks simultaneously.

What are the compliance gaps when mapping ISO 27002:2022 to ISO/IEC 27011:2024?

77 ISO 27002:2022 controls have no direct equivalent in ISO/IEC 27011:2024. The highest concentration of gaps is in Organizational controls – ISO 27002:2022 with 30 unmapped controls. These gaps represent areas where additional controls, policies, or documentation must be created to achieve compliance with both frameworks.
